II. Historic Evolution of Advertising
A. Early Forms of Advertising
Advertising, in numerous forms, has actually been an integral part of human history since ancient times. Early civilizations utilized fundamental methods to promote products and services, leveraging basic interaction techniques to reach possible customers. Some early kinds of advertising include:
- Pictorial Signage: In ancient markets, traders used pictorial signs and signs to recognize their shops and suggest the items they offered. These visual hints acted as an early kind of branding and helped illiterate individuals recognize organizations.
- Town Criers: In middle ages Europe, town criers played an important role in disseminating info and advertising events. They would openly reveal news, pronouncements, and spot announcements, serving as human "speakers" for services and authorities.
- Handbills and Posters: In the 17th and 18th centuries, printed handbills and posters became popular advertising tools. These marketing products were plastered on walls, trees, and other public areas to inform the regional community about products, services, and occasions.
B. The Birth of Modern Advertising
The Industrial Revolution in the 19th century brought about considerable changes to the advertising landscape. Improvements in technology and mass production, coupled with the growth of urban centers, created brand-new opportunities for services to reach larger audiences. Key milestones in the birth of modern-day advertising consist of:
- Newspapers and Magazines: With the rise of industrialization and the printing press, newspapers and publications became popular advertising platforms. Organizations began positioning paid ads in publications, targeting specific demographics based upon readership.
- Branding and Logos: As competitors increased, organizations recognized the requirement for differentiation. They started adopting logos and mottos to establish brand identities that consumers could acknowledge and trust.
- Advertising Agencies: In the late 19th century, the first ad agency were established, marking a shift from private organizations managing their promos to specialized firms using advertising services. These companies brought a more strategic and imaginative approach to advertising.

Online Banner Ads
Online banner ads are among the earliest and most recognizable forms of digital advertising. These graphical advertisements are shown on sites, typically at the top, bottom, or sides of a page. Banner advertisements can be static images, animated gifs, and even interactive multimedia aspects. They intend to grab the attention of site visitors and direct them to the marketer's site or landing page. The success of banner ads depends on compelling visuals, memorable copy, and strategic advertisement positioning on appropriate websites.
Social Network Advertising
The increase of social networks platforms has actually revolutionized how companies reach their target audience. Social media advertising includes developing and promoting advertisements on popular socials media such as Facebook, Instagram, Twitter, LinkedIn, and others. These platforms provide sophisticated targeting choices based on demographics, interests, behaviors, and even custom audience sections. Social media advertisements can take numerous formats, including image advertisements, video advertisements, carousel advertisements, and sponsored posts. The interactive and extremely engaging nature of social media ads enables brands to develop strong connections with their audience and drive conversions.
Online Search Engine Marketing (SEM)
Search Engine Marketing (SEM) is a type of paid advertising that aims to increase a site's visibility on search engine results pages (SERPs). It includes bidding on particular keywords pertinent to business, and when users search for those keywords, the ads appear at the top or bottom of the search results. SEM can be extremely effective as it targets users actively searching for product and services connected to the advertiser's offerings. Google Ads (formerly called Google AdWords) is the most popular platform for SEM, however other search engines like Bing likewise offer similar advertising chances.
Email Marketing
Email marketing remains a powerful tool for companies to get in touch with their existing and prospective customers. It involves sending out targeted emails to a thoroughly curated list of subscribers. These e-mails can serve different functions, such as promoting brand-new products, supplying unique offers, sharing valuable material, or nurturing leads through automated drip campaigns. Email marketing can be highly customized, allowing organizations to customize messages based on user preferences and behaviors. To be successful, email marketing requires engaging content, well-designed templates, and compliance with anti-spam policies.
